CARTER'S CORNER: MARTIN'S IMPACT REACHES DEEP |

His impact goes way beyond the high school ranks in
Nashville. It filters through many colleges across the nation and even
two players competing in the NFL. More than a winning coach, he is a
leader of young men. Teaching young men how to compete in life through
the game of football. This past year he was recognized by a national
organization for his work with prevention of teen suicides.
What was accomplished during the first nine years of
this decade is legendary. 108 wins, 30 losses, 1 state title, 3 runner
ups, and a winning percentage of 78%. Not sure about you but I like
those odds. Most coaches during this era are giving in to the fast
paced, no huddle and sexy spread offenses. The growing trend is the ever
popular shot gun formation with 5 wide outs throwing the ball 35 times a
game. Martin has stuck with what works for the Cougars. Some call it
boring, the old Wing T that might put the new microwave generation to
sleep. Well the old Wing T @ Goodpasture is capable of putting up 400
yards in any game, keeps the opposing team worn down, while the Cougars
just keep hitting you. Time of possession usually is in the Cougars
favor. Seems real simple but it has been very complex for opposing teams
to figure out.
Coach David Martin appears ready to reload again.
2010 offers him nearly 90 players in his arsenol and more speed than he
has seen since 2006. The good news for Cougar fans is he is showing no
signs of slowing down. It appears he is catching his second wind and
enjoying where he is and what he is doing as much as ever.
There is no truth to the rumor that Obama has offered
Coach Martin the Chief of Homeland Security positon. When it comes to
protecting the Goodpasture turf, nobody is better than Coach Martin.
During this decade from 2000-2009, Goodpasture only lost a grand total
of only 8 home games including playoff games. The man protects the home
turf better than most 5 star Generals. There is nothing boring about
that.
